Hi, First I suggest that being a good example Ā will not do it. The unsavedĀ world hates Jesus and so it hates his own his bond-servants. TheĀ behavior of a saint in ChristĀ is foreign to a non believer and nothing Ā oneĀ will want to emulate.

Ask the unsaved, "Don't you want toĀ be just like me?"

And the world willĀ say,"Nope!"

Ā Instead of thinking I can just be a good example and all will want to be Christian, start with prayer to God the Holy Spirit, asking, how may I be used by You today? Is thereĀ someone I may talk to about the saving faith of my Lord and personal savior Jesus, and how Ā by His doing alone Ā many are guaranteed to have eternal life with Him.

Then seek out theĀ opportunity as led and Ā when led by the Holy Spirit. Might just ask of most anyone you meet andĀ have opportunity to talk; I have prayed that there might be someone to talk to Ā today about eternity, life after death, and the awesome blessing Ā of Jesus. I wonderĀ if thatĀ might be you. HaveĀ you had theĀ experience of realizing Jesus is Lord and the provider of eternal life?

Now I know not everyone is equipped with identical personalities and many Ā will have to Ā be led by Ā The Spirit into some otherĀ approach. The Ā main thing is the power of personal attributes are not going to impress anyone into a life changing experience where they are turned about Ā to God. Being a goodĀ person is not really all that impressive, for most individuals are taught thatĀ all are supposedĀ to be good individuals. andĀ most people rate themselves as already good and rate that on a curve Ā of comparison with others. All of which has nothing to do with theĀ gospel of Jesus.

Tell theĀ gospel. It is the Holy Spirit that will turn anotherĀ person about Ā to actually hearing with understanding.
